Company DescriptionLeibniz-Institut für Polymerforschung Dresden conducts cutting-edge fundamental and applied research in polymer science. With innovative solutions, the institute contributes to advancements in resource conservation, health, and information technologies. Based in Dresden, it fosters a collaborative environment for addressing global challenges through interdisciplinary approaches. The institute is recognized for its state-of-the-art facilities and commitment to pushing the boundaries of polymer research.A position for a doctoral candidate (m/f/d) working 26 hours per week is available in the division of polymer biomaterial science in the Biointerfaces Department.Job description:Synthesis, evaluation, and application of hydrogels with bioresponsive drug releaseSynthesis of protease-cleavable peptides and their conjugation with drugs and polymers to form hydrogelsAnalysis of modifications in the formulation on gel propertiesDevelopment of coating strategies for planar and complex shaped surfaces (stents)Evaluation of stability and cleavability in vitro in media of varying complexityPlatelet function tests and whole blood incubations using established and new experimental approachesExperimental evaluation, interpretation, and internal reportingPresentation of results in scientific journals and at conferencesAccompanying literature researchRequirements:Completed degree (Master’s or Diploma) in engineering sciences (materials science, chemistry, or biochemistry) or a related field with expertise in peptide synthesis or organic synthesisInterest in biological and biochemical work with human whole blood, such as the investigation of blood coagulation and blood platelet responsesEnthusiasm for scientific work on a highly interdisciplinary topicTeam and communication skills for integration into an interdisciplinary and international teamVery good command of English, both spoken and writtenSoft Skills:High level of motivationWillingness to learn new aspects in the interdisciplinary context of materials science and blood reactionsEnthusiasm and adaptabilityWell-developed planning and organizational skillsFähigkeit, Fristen zu setzen und einzuhaltenGood communication skills for scientific writing, presentations, and discussionsDate of entry:01.02.2026Time limit:3 yearsWe offer you a varied and interesting challenge in an international and interdisciplinary working environment. In your work, you will use modern synthesis and analytical equipment and will be supported by a team of experienced chemists, biologists, and medical professionals. Individual development opportunities and scientific training within the framework of a PhD or Dr. rer. nat. are provided.
